How Ayurvedic heart treatment in Jodhpur Helps in Everyday Life
At Jeena Sikho HiiMS, treatments aren’t rushed. Everyone gets attention according to body type and heart condition. What people often forget is that a single approach doesn’t fit all. Some therapies that help include:
- Hridaya Basti – warm herbal oil on the chest to relax the heart muscles and improve blood flow
- Herbal Kadha – herbs like Arjuna, Guggul, Ashwagandha strengthen arteries and the heartbeat
- Pranayama and Meditation – simple breathing exercises to calm the mind and reduce stress
- Zero Volt Therapy – helps calm the nervous system and stabilise emotions affecting the heart
These aren’t quick fixes. They work slowly, gently, over weeks and months, but the results are long-lasting.
Daily Habits and Foods for Natural heart care Jodhpur
Food is medicine, but people forget it often. A few simple changes:
- Eat fresh vegetables, fruits, and whole grains. Even small amounts daily help
- Avoid fried or packaged food as much as possible. Salt and sugar sneak in everywhere
- Walk, stretch, or move your body at least 15-20 minutes a day. Even small activity helps
- Sleep well, try not to overthink, reduce stress wherever possible
